Title :
A general formulation of modulated filter banks
Author :
Heller, Peter Niels ; Karp, Tanja ; Nguyen, Truong Q.
Author_Institution :
Aware Inc., Bedford, MA, USA
fDate :
4/1/1999 12:00:00 AM
Abstract :
This paper presents a general framework for maximally decimated modulated filter banks. The theory covers the known classes of cosine modulation and relates them to complex-modulated filter banks. The prototype filters have arbitrary lengths, and the overall delay of the filter bank is arbitrary, within fundamental limits. Necessary and sufficient conditions for perfect reconstruction (PR) are derived using the polyphase representation. It is shown that these PR conditions are identical for all types of modulation-modulation based on the discrete cosine transform (DCT), both DCT-III/DCT-IV and DCT-I/DCT-II, and modulation based on the modified discrete Fourier transform (MDFT). A quadratic-constrained design method for prototype filters yielding PR with arbitrary length and system delay is derived, and design examples are presented to illustrate the tradeoff between overall system delay and stopband attenuation (subchannelization)
Keywords :
audio coding; channel bank filters; delays; discrete Fourier transforms; discrete cosine transforms; filtering theory; least squares approximations; modulation; signal reconstruction; DCT; DCT-I/DCT-II; DCT-III/DCT-IV; MDFT; audio signals; complex-modulated filter banks; cosine modulation; discrete cosine transform; filter length; general formulation; maximally decimated modulated filter banks; modified discrete Fourier transform; necessary sufficient conditions; perfect reconstruction; polyphase representation; prototype filters; quadratic-constrained design method; quadratic-constrained least-squares method; stopband attenuation; subband coding; subchannelization; sufficient conditions; system delay; Attenuation; Channel bank filters; Delay systems; Discrete Fourier transforms; Discrete cosine transforms; Filter bank; Image reconstruction; Modular construction; Prototypes; Signal processing;
Journal_Title :
Signal Processing, IEEE Transactions on